Analysis

In 2022, ar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people in Bermuda stood at 6,217 arrivals per 1,000 people.

That represents a change of up 2,731.5% on the previous year and up 4.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, arrivals of same-day visitors from abroad per 1,000 people in Bermuda peaked at 8,358 arrivals per 1,000 people in 2019 and was at its lowest, 144.4 arrivals per 1,000 people, in 2020.

That places Bermuda 9th out of 136 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 28 years of available data.
